Abstract
A new ligand 5-bromo-2-hydroxybenzylidene-2-aminobenzothiazole has been syn thesized from 2-aminobenzothiazole and 5-bromosalicylaldehyde by condensati on in ethanol. Metal complexes of the ligand were prepared from chloride sa lts of Co(II), Cu(II), and Ni(II) in ethanol. Characterization of the ligan d and its complexes were carried out by microanalyses, magnetic susceptibil ity measurements, FT-IR,C-13, H-1 NMR, and UV-Visible spectroscopy. It was suggested that two ligands with two water molecules coordinate to each meta l atom by hydroxy oxygen and imino nitrogen to form high spin distorted oct ahedral complexes with Co(II), Ni(II) and Cu(II).
